导火索:我被那群不负责任的攻略气炸了
我为啥要费这个劲去把《SiNiSistar2》的版本和攻略全摸一遍?说白了,就是被网上那群东拼西凑的“热心玩家”给气到了。这游戏大家都知道,版本贼多,光是汉化组就有三四波人搞,每次更新都动点核心脚本。结果?网上看来的攻略全是过期垃圾。
我寻思这游戏剧情都快通了一半了,按照B站某个上万播放的攻略走,到一个关键分支点,无论我怎么操作,那个关键道具就是不触发。我试了整整一个晚上,从晚上八点磨到凌晨三点,操作流程完全没毛病,但就是卡死。我直接骂娘了,去论坛一查,好家伙,那个攻略是基于1.03版本的,而我玩的是1.11修复版,人家1.11早就把那个道具的触发逻辑改了,还加了个隐藏条件。
我辛辛苦苦打了五十多个小时的存档,就因为这个狗屁版本差异直接废了。这事儿就怪了,既然游戏这么火,为啥没人能系统地把这些版本差异给捋清楚?那老子自己来,不蒸馒头争口气,我要把这游戏所有的“坑”都给我扒出来,让后面的人别再走我走过的冤枉路。
撸起袖子干:从源头追查版本号和脚本差异
说干就干,这活儿比我想象的要复杂得多。我可不是那种光看看文件名字就敢下结论的人,我要的是实打实的实践记录。第一步,我把市面上能找到的,从最早期的测试版到最近的1.22社区补丁版,
挨个下载了一遍。
为了防止文件系统冲突,我硬着头皮,在一台电脑上跑了四个虚拟机,分别安装了四个关键版本:韩语原版(纯净)、最早期的汉化1.03版、主流的1.11修复版,以及最新的1.22社区整合版。我的目标很明确:
- 对比每个版本文件结构和资源包大小差异。
- 用文本工具打开游戏的核心脚本文件(通常是Lua或者类似的文件),
比对核心函数和变量名有没有被改动。
- 手动测试之前把我卡死的那个分支,记录在不同版本下,实现成功的具体操作步骤。
这个过程简直就是折磨。光是安装和测试运行环境就花了整整两天。我发现,某些早期版本的汉化组,为了方便,竟然直接在脚本里写死了部分判断逻辑,导致一旦触发特定事件,游戏会跳过几个关键的全局变量设置。怪不得很多人说某些角色路线莫名其妙就进不去了,原来是汉化组自己埋的雷。
核心实践:打通所有关键路径的记录与整理
光看代码还不行,还得亲自跑图。我决定重新开档,在四个虚拟机里同时推进游戏,并且严格记录每一个关键的对话选项、时间点、以及物品的使用。这可不是随便截图就能搞定的,我用OBS录屏,同时在Excel表格里打时间戳,精确到秒,记录我做了什么操作,游戏返回了什么结果。
我重点攻克了三个最容易出问题的路线:
- A路线隐藏结局:发现1.03版需要提前在特定时间点对话三次,而1.22版则要求完成一个支线任务后,才能激活这个选项。
- B角色的好感度机制:早期版本的好感度提升是线性叠加,但从1.11开始,加入了“负面情绪”判定,如果你连续做错两次选择,会直接清空当天的所有好感度增长。这直接推翻了所有老攻略里说的“无脑堆好感”策略。
- C路线的道具BUG:我那个废档就是栽在这。我发现1.11版的那个道具,必须在游戏内时间下午两点到四点之间使用,才能成功,否则就会判定为无效。脚本里写的是一个时间范围判定,但老攻略根本没提到这个细节,就说“拿到就能用”。
为了保证记录的严谨性,我每个关键点都重复操作了至少三次,确保结果稳定复现。那段时间,我基本是连轴转,白天上班,晚上回家就是对着四个屏幕,听着四个游戏背景音乐,敲着键盘做测试员。眼睛都快熬瞎了,但看着那份密密麻麻的表格,心里踏实多了。
的版本迭代和我的踩坑心得
经过半个月的折腾,我终于把这份“版本大全”给整理出来了。这玩意儿不光包括了各个版本的安装包差异,更包含了
核心玩法上的行为逻辑变更。
我的最终心得是:如果你想玩得舒心,别去碰那些老旧的汉化版,它们带来的惊喜(Bug)远大于乐趣。目前最稳定的还是基于最新韩语原版打的社区补丁版,虽然安装麻烦,但至少游戏机制是统一和完善的。我把所有关键节点的成功操作步骤和版本差异都整理成了文档,这份记录里,详细写明了哪个版本在哪个步骤埋了雷,对应的最新版本应该怎么避开。
这玩意儿耗费了我大量的时间和精力,但值了。以后谁要是再跟我扯什么“无脑攻略”,我直接把这份实践记录甩过去,让他们知道,玩游戏,有时候比工作还讲究严谨。我不再是那个被过期攻略坑掉五十小时存档的倒霉蛋了,我现在是专业的版本鉴定师,哈哈!